Chief Medical Officer Rina Ramirez, MD, a Key Contributor to National Report on Teen Health
The more than 1,400 Community health centers (CHCs) across the U.S. have a new resource for providing sexual and reproductive health services to adolescents, thanks to a team of experts that includes Zufall Health Chief Medical Officer and Internal Medicine Physician Rina Ramirez, MD. The report was published by the National Association of Community Health Centers (NACHC) in collaboration with Cicatelli Associates Inc (CAI) and with support from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) Division of Reproductive Health.

Volunteer Spotlight: Howard Rappoport, DDS
In its early days, Zufall Health depended on the help of many volunteer providers who were friends of Dr. Bob and Kay Zufall. Today, this spirit of volunteerism endures in individuals like Howard Rappoport, DDS. Rappoport did not discover the health center until the end of his 40-year career in private practice, when his late wife suggested he join as a volunteer dentist. More than a decade later, he says his volunteer service has been profoundly life-changing.

Meet Your Provider: Katheryn Grajales, PA-C
Zufall Health Physician Assistant Katheryn Grajales, PA-C, finds fulfillment in caring for collaborating with vulnerable patients in Morristown, her hometown. Previously a patient representative at Zufall, Grajales understands deeply the impact of community health centers in helping patients overcome barriers to care. Grajles holds bachelor’s and master’s degrees from Seton Hall University and is board-certified by the National Commission on Certification of Physician Assistants.
